About This Item
W. H. Allen, 1961. First Edition. Hardcover. Very Good. 446 pages. Inscribed by the author on title page: 'All best wishes to Mich and Curtis from Alan Sillitoe 13/12/84.' First edition (first printing). Near fine in red cloth covers with bright gold lettering. Dust jacket, very good, not price-clipped, with mild edge wear and slight surface scuffing.
